Hi schimg. The cheapest way of doing it to mount a pair of spot callipers by fabricating a housing on the hub hi spec are inexpensive and not a bad unit , we used front discs 4 pot aps and a spot calliper with cosworth hand brake cables, works well but you need run six pots on front ideally with a bias control valve j
